It is an Open ended scheme that primarily invests in Flexi Cap Fund.

The investment objective of the Scheme is to generate long-term capital appreciation from a diversified portfolio that dynamically invests in equity and equity-related securities of companies across various market capitalisation. However, there can be no assurance or guarantee that the investment objective of the Scheme would be achieved.

The scheme benchmark is the NIFTY 500 - TRI

It is classified as Very High Risk, suitable for investors with a Very High risk appetite.
